Types of Aadhaar Card Status

Registration Status Online

When you register for a new Aadhaar card, you get an Enrollment ID (EID). Using this EID, you can check the registration status of your Aadhaar card.

Update Status Online

When you update your Aadhaar details (name, address, date of birth, etc.), you get an Update Request Number (URN). Using this URN, you can check the update status.

PVC Card Status Online

When you order a PVC (plastic) Aadhaar card, you get a Service Request Number (SRN). Using this SRN, you can check the delivery status of your PVC card.

Information Required for Status Check

Status Type Required Number Digits Validity Period
Registration Status Enrollment ID (EID) 28 digits 90 days
Update Status Update Request Number (URN) 14 digits 90 days
PVC Card Status Service Request Number (SRN) 28 digits 180 days

Check Aadhaar Registration Status

Step 1: Visit Website

Visit UIDAI's official website https://myaadhaar.uidai.gov.in/CheckAadhaarStatus/en.

Check Aadhaar Status
Aadhar Status check

Step 2: Enter Enrollment ID

Enter your 28-digit Enrollment ID (EID). This ID is given on your acknowledgment receipt. Example: 1234/12345/12345

 Aadhaar card Status Check

Step 3: Enter Registration Date

Enter your registration date. This date is also given on your acknowledgment receipt. Enter in DD/MM/YYYY format.

Step 4: Enter Captcha Code

Enter the given captcha code. If you are having difficulty reading the code, click the "Refresh" button to get a new code.

Step 5: View Status

Click on "Check Status" button and your Aadhaar registration status will be displayed on screen.

Possible Status Results

Processing Approved Dispatched Delivered Rejected
  • Processing: Your Aadhaar is being processed
  • Approved: Your Aadhaar has been created and is being sent by post
  • Dispatched: Your Aadhaar card has been sent by post
  • Delivered: Your Aadhaar card has been delivered
  • Rejected: Your Aadhaar has been rejected due to some error

Check Aadhaar Update Status

Step 1: Visit Website

Visit UIDAI's official website https://myaadhaar.uidai.gov.in/CheckAadhaarStatus/en.

Check Update Status
Aadhaar Update Status check

Step 2: Enter URN

Enter your 14-digit Update Request Number (URN). This number is received after submitting update request.

Step 3: Enter Captcha Code

Enter the given captcha code and this captcha code is required for security.

Step 4: View Status

Click on "Check Status" button and your Aadhaar update status will be displayed on screen.

Possible Update Status Results

Status Meaning Next Step
Request Received Your update request has been received Wait for a few days
Processing Your request is being processed Wait for 2-3 days
Approved Your update has been approved Download new e-Aadhaar
Rejected Your update request has been rejected Apply again by visiting a center
Completed Your update is completed Download updated e-Aadhaar

Check PVC Aadhaar Card Status

Step 1: Visit Website

Visit MyAadhaar portal https://myaadhaar.uidai.gov.in/ and select "Check Aadhaar PVC Card Status" option.

Visit MyAadhaar Portal

Step 2: Enter SRN

Enter your 28-digit Service Request Number (SRN). This number is received after ordering PVC card.

Step 3: Enter Captcha Code

Enter the given captcha code, captcha code is required for security.

Step 4: View Status

Click on "Submit" or "Check Status" button and your PVC Aadhaar card status will be displayed on screen.

PVC Card Status Stages

Stage 1

Order Received

Your PVC card order has been received

Stage 2

Processing

Card processing and printing is ongoing

Stage 3

Handed Over to Post

Card has been handed over to postal department

Stage 4

In-Transit

Card is on the way for delivery

Stage 5

Delivered

Card has been delivered to your address

Status Check Through Helpline

If you are not able to check status online, you can call UIDAI's toll-free helpline 1947. For helpline, you should keep the following information ready:

  • Your full name
  • Enrollment ID (EID) or Update Request Number (URN)
  • Registration/Update date
  • Registered mobile number
  • Address details

Helpline support representative will provide you status information after verifying your identity.

Problems and Solutions

Common Problems and Their Solutions

Problem Possible Cause Solution
Status not showing Wrong EID/URN or time limit expired Enter correct number or contact helpline
"No record found" Not updated in database Wait for few days and try again
Captcha not loading Internet connection or browser problem Clear browser cache or try another browser
Status same for long time Processing delay Contact helpline or register complaint
Card not received Post delay or wrong address Contact post office or download e-Aadhaar
Update rejected Documents insufficient or wrong Apply again with correct documents

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Question: For how long can I check Aadhaar status?

Answer: You can check Aadhaar registration status for 90 days. Update status can also be checked for 90 days. PVC card status can be checked for 180 days. After this period, you will have to contact helpline 1947.

Question: What to do if I have lost my Enrollment ID (EID)?

Answer: If you have lost your EID, you can use UIDAI's "Retrieve Lost UID/EID" service. For this, you will need to enter your name, date of birth, and registered mobile number. Alternatively, you can call helpline 1947 or visit the nearest Aadhaar center.

Question: Status shows "Approved" but I haven't received the card. What to do?

Answer: If status shows approved but you haven't received the card, you can take the following steps: 1) Download your e-Aadhaar and print it, 2) Contact your local post office, 3) Register complaint on helpline 1947, 4) If 90 days have passed, apply afresh.

Question: Why is update status showing "Rejected"?

Answer: There can be several reasons for update status being rejected: 1) Uploaded documents are insufficient or wrong, 2) Quality of documents is poor, 3) Error occurred in verification process, 4) You have provided wrong information. If rejected, you will have to apply again with correct documents.

Question: How often is PVC card status updated?

Answer: PVC card status is usually updated every 2-3 days. First update comes 2-3 days after ordering. After card is handed over to post, status may update every 1-2 days. After delivery, status changes to "Delivered".

Question: Can I check Aadhaar status without internet?

Answer: Yes, you can check Aadhaar status without internet too. For this, you can try the following options: 1) SMS service: Send STATUS URN to 51969, 2) Helpline: Call 1947, 3) Aadhaar center: Visit nearest Aadhaar center, 4) Post office: Some post offices also provide this service.
